The Contenders: A Closer Look

Let's start by giving some serious props to Oscar Valdez. This guy is a warrior, plain and simple. Hailing from Nogales, Sonora, Mexico, Valdez carries the proud tradition of Mexican boxing with him into every ring. He's known for his incredible heart, his relentless pressure, and his devastating body punching. He's not afraid to get into the trenches, trade leather, and put his chin on the line to get the job done. Valdez is a former two-weight world champion, having held titles at featherweight and now super-featherweight. His record speaks for itself: a testament to his skill and determination. He’s got that classic Mexican fighting style – always coming forward, always looking to land hurtful shots, and always willing to engage. When Valdez steps into the ring, you know you're in for a show. He's faced tough opposition and come out victorious, showcasing his grit and his ability to adapt. His power is undeniable, and his body work can wear down even the most resilient opponents. He's the kind of fighter that fans love to root for because you know he's going to give it his all, every single second of every single round. His journey to this point has been marked by hard-fought victories and a reputation for being a true fighting man.

On the other side of the ring, we have Shakur Stevenson. Now, this young man is something special, folks. Hailing from Newark, New Jersey, Stevenson is a product of the U.S. Olympic system, winning a silver medal at the 2016 Rio Olympics. But don't let the amateur accolades fool you; he's translated that dazzling skill into the professional ranks with incredible success. Stevenson is a pure boxer, a master of defense, and a wizard with his jab. He's incredibly elusive, hard to hit cleanly, and possesses lightning-fast hand speed. He fights with an intelligent, tactical approach, often outboxing opponents with ease. His nickname, 'Sugar,' is fitting, as he possesses a sweet science that is a joy to watch. He controls the distance, dictates the pace, and uses angles masterfully. His defense is arguably his greatest asset – he makes opponents miss and then makes them pay. Stevenson is also incredibly confident, and he backs it up with his performances. He's got that swagger that comes with knowing you're one of the best, and he's not afraid to show it. His technical prowess is top-notch, and he's been steadily climbing the ranks, proving his dominance against a string of quality opponents. He's got the perfect blend of athleticism, intelligence, and ring IQ to make him a handful for anyone.

Styles Make Fights: The Tactical Breakdown

Now, let's talk about how these two contrasting styles will collide. This is where the real magic happens, guys. Oscar Valdez is the pressure fighter, the relentless aggressor. He wants to cut off the ring, close the distance, and unleash his powerful hooks and uppercuts. His body punching is a key weapon; he'll be looking to slow Stevenson down, sap his energy, and make him less mobile as the fight progresses. Valdez thrives in close quarters, where he can lean on opponents and land those hurtful shots. He's got a granite chin, so he's not easily intimidated by power. His mentality is simple: keep coming forward, break him down, and overwhelm him with volume and power.

Shakur Stevenson, on the other hand, is the quintessential boxer-puncher, leaning heavily towards the pure boxing aspect. His game plan will likely revolve around keeping Valdez at the end of his jab, moving laterally, and using his footwork to stay out of range. He'll be looking to counter Valdez's aggression, exploiting any openings that the Mexican warrior leaves. Stevenson's hand speed is a massive advantage, allowing him to land shots and get out before Valdez can respond. He’ll be looking to use the entire ring, making Valdez chase him and potentially get frustrated. His defensive skills are paramount; he'll be aiming to make Valdez miss wildly, making him expend energy and potentially leaving himself vulnerable to sharp, accurate counters. It’s a classic matchup of the immovable object meeting the irresistible force, or perhaps more accurately, the slick, elusive boxer versus the determined, hard-hitting pressure fighter. The chess match in the ring will be fascinating to observe, with each fighter trying to impose their will and execute their game plan.

Key Matchups Within the Fight

When you look closely at Oscar Valdez vs. Shakur Stevenson, there are specific battles within the larger fight that will be crucial. First, Valdez's body attack versus Stevenson's mobility. Can Valdez consistently land those debilitating body shots to slow down Stevenson's movement? If he can, it opens up opportunities for him to land power shots upstairs. If Stevenson can effectively use his footwork and keep Valdez off balance, then his speed and accuracy will shine.

Second, Stevenson's jab versus Valdez's defense. Stevenson's jab is a weapon of mass destruction in terms of control. He uses it to measure distance, set up combinations, and disrupt his opponent's rhythm. Valdez, while tough, can be hittable. Can he get past Stevenson's educated jab to implement his own offense? This will be a major test of Valdez's defensive adjustments and his ability to navigate a high-level defensive fighter.

Third, the mental game. Both fighters are confident, but Stevenson has a bit of a psychological edge with his undefeated record and his seemingly effortless ability to dominate. Valdez, however, has faced more adversity and proven his championship mettle. Who will crack first under pressure? Will Valdez's relentless pressure start to wear Stevenson down, or will Stevenson's slick boxing frustrate Valdez into making mistakes? This mental warfare, played out over 12 rounds, will be just as captivating as the physical battle.
